优化InnoDB表的存储布局二.优化InnoDB事务管理三.优化InnoDB只读事务四. 优化InnoDB重做日志五. InnoDB表的批量数据加载六. 优化InnoDB查询七. 优化InnoDB DDL操作八. 优化InnoDB磁盘I/O九. 优化InnoDB配置变量十. ...
优化InnoDB表的存储布局二.优化InnoDB事务管理三.优化InnoDB只读事务四. 优化InnoDB重做日志五. InnoDB表的批量数据加载六. 优化InnoDB查询七. 优化InnoDB DDL操作八. 优化InnoDB磁盘I/O九. 优化InnoDB配置变量十. ...
InnoDB存储引擎是多线程的模型,因此其后台有多个不同的后台线程,负责处理不同的任务。主要分为:Master Thread、IO Thread、Purge Thread和Page Cleaner Thread。 Master Thread 通过名字就可以看出,Master ...
MyISAM引擎与InnoDB引擎性能的对比,
INNODB_LOCKS, INNODB_LOCK_WAITS, INNODB_TRX是MYSQL中事务和锁相关的表。通常我们遇到事务超时或锁相关问题时,可以查询这几张表来获取详细信息。
2.当IO压力很小时(1s内发生的IO次数小于5% innodb_io_capacity)合并5% innodb_io_capacity 的插入缓冲。 3.当脏页比例大于 innodb_max_dirty_pages_cnt, 刷新 innodb_io_capacity 个缓冲池中的脏页到磁盘。否则...
1.查询5.5版本的InnoDB参数并注释:[root@localhost etc]# grep -i innodb my.cnf;t_innodb; otherwise, slaves may diverge from the master.Uncomment the following if you are using InnoDB tables#如果要使用...
标签: 数据库开发
InnoDB官方文档中文翻译版 InnoDB官方文档中文翻译版 InnoDB官方文档中文翻译版
接着以InnoDB的内部实现为切入点,逐一详细讲解了InnoDB存储引擎内部的各个功能模块,包括InnoDB存储引擎的体系结构、内存中的数据结构、基于InnoDB存储引擎的表和页的物理存储、索引与算法、文件、锁、事务、备份,...
本文介绍了InnoDB是事务安全的MySQL存储引擎,支持ACID事务。InnoDB体系架构和InnoDB重要特性。本文来自于知乎,由火龙果软件Anna编辑、推荐。在MySQL做完优化工作后,真正执行SQL语句的部件是存储引擎。在MySQL众多...
【声明】文章仅供学习交流,观点代表个人,与任何公司无关。编辑|SQL和数据库技术(ID:SQLplusDB)
Mysql 的InnoDB引擎的相关笔记 1.0.MySQL架构到innoDB架构.md 1.1.0.InnoDB——简介.md 1.1.1.InnoDB——关键特性.md 1.2.0.InnoDB内存结构——缓冲池.md 1.2.1.InnoDB内存结构——log buffer.md 1.2.2.InnoDB内存...
innodb表损坏不能通过repair table 等修复myisam的命令操作。现在记录下解决过程,下次遇到就不会这么手忙脚乱了。处理过程:一遇到报警之后,直接打开错误日志,里面的信息:InnoDB: Database page corruption on ...
MySQL存储引擎InnoDB与Myisam的六大区别
本文主要内容:InnoDB体系架构CheckPoint技术InnoDB关键特性下图简单描述了InnoDB存储引擎的体系结构:InnoDB后台有多个不同的线程,用来负责不同的任务。主要有如下:MasterThread这是最核心的一个线程,主要负责将...
MySQL innodb 技术内幕
Innodb_buffer_pool_read_ahead_evicted : 预读的页,但是没有被读取就从缓冲池被替换的页的数量,一般用来判断预读的效率。Innodb_buffer_pool_read_requests : 从缓冲池中读取页的次数。Innodb_data_reads : ...
mysql innodb_buffer_pool_size 修改
Mysql InnoDB多版本可见性分析,由何登成编写,非常经典值得看看
InnoDB:MySQL 默认的事务型引擎,也是最重要和使用最广泛的存储引擎。它被设计成为大量的短期事务,短期事务大部分情况下是正常提交的,很少被回滚。InnoDB 的性能与自动崩溃恢复的特性,使得它在非事务存储需求中...
mysql_innoDB 事务与锁详解
MySQL InnoDB配置并发线程( innodb_thread_concurrency) http://www.ywnds.com/?p=9821 一、thread_concurrency 首先,最重要的一点,这个参数已经在最新版本的MySQL中被移除了,官方最新5.7版本的doc上面对...
innodb包涵如下几个组件 一、innodb_buffer_pool: 它主要用来缓存数据与索引(准确的讲由于innodb中的表是由聚集索引组织的,所以数据只不是过主键这个索引的叶子结点)。 二、change buffer: 1 如果更新...
标签: mysql
文章目录1.innodb存储引擎概述2.innodb体系架构2.1后台线程2.2内存1.缓冲池2.LRU list 和 Flush list 和Free list3.重做日志缓冲4.额外的内存池2.4Checkpoint技术2.5Master Thread工作方式2.5.1innodb 的master ...